Maguire to Start: Predicted 4-3-3 Leicester City Lineup vs West Ham United

After a disappointing loss to Newcastle United, Leicester City will look to bounce back to winning ways when they travel to the London Stadium to take on West Ham United.

The Foxes are currently seventh in the table, but are trailing sixth-placed Manchester United by a whopping 17 points.

Brendan Rodgers’ side will hope to strengthen their hold on seventh in the remaining games.

Leicester City team news

Daniel Amartey is the only injury-related absentee for Leicester City. The defender suffered a serious leg injury in the reverse fixture and has been out since.

Predicted Leicester City lineup vs West Ham 

Defence

Harry Maguire should return to the starting lineup for Leicester City on Saturday, having missed out on the last couple of matches due to personal reasons. The English international will replace Wes Morgan, who was culpable for Newcastle’s late winning goal in the last game.

Maguire will be partnered by Jonny Evans at the heart of Leicester’s four-man backline while the full-backs are likely to remain the same.

Ricardo Pereira will, therefore, continue in the right-back position, with Ben Chilwell featuring on the opposite flank.

Kasper Schmeichel should retain his place in between the sticks as the Dane searches for his ninth clean sheet of the campaign.

Midfield

We expect Wilfred Ndidi to continue to feature as the lone holding midfielder.

The Nigerian international will look to provide the defensive cover for the backline while his anticipation and work-ethic will play a crucial role in the Leicester City pressing. He will be partnered by the midfield duo of Youri Tielemans and James Maddison, both of who will operate in slightly advanced roles.

Tielemans will offer more urgency in midfield while Maddison will remain the Foxes’ chief creative outlet going forward.

Attack

Jamie Vardy is a guaranteed starter, with Leicester lacking other reliable options in front of goal. The England international has scored 15 league goals so far, and will look extend his tally against a West Ham team, decimated by injuries.

Vardy will be supported by the wide-duo of Demarai Gray and Harvey Barnes, who has emerged as a key player for the Foxes this year.
